Transaction 895333e53eea6720d709588c678f47148eefd083571ed24a24962e24bda16a89
1 Input
1 Output
-
895333e53eea6720d709588c678f47148eefd083571ed24a24962e24bda16a89:0
- value
- 952422
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 24221e472f65d056edc698ff5e89a000f06f78d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14J4CV8uw5SJAeWD8zr5LWwgkDFKub4LSs